Вопросы по теме 'ora-01722'
Изменение последовательности Oracle с использованием результата выражения
у меня есть две переменные
MAX_TABLE_ID INTEGER;
NEXT_TABLE_ID INTEGER;
Я читаю в них значения, а затем пытаюсь изменить последовательность на их основе.
EXECUTE IMMEDIATE 'ALTER SEQUENCE NEXT_VALIDATED_TABLE_ID INCREMENT BY...
809 просмотров
schedule
23.04.2023
выбор из столбца varchar2 с числовым значением иногда дает ошибку неверного числа
Я пытаюсь понять, почему в некоторых системах я получаю сообщение об ошибке с недопустимым числом, когда пытаюсь выбрать значение из столбца varchar2, в то время как в других системах я не получаю ошибку, делая то же самое.
Таблица примерно такая:...
1379 просмотров
schedule
02.01.2023
Неверный номер возвращенной строки с разделителями-запятыми в предложении IN в Oracle
Я пытаюсь использовать подзапрос, который возвращает строку с разделителями-запятыми в предложении IN.
Следующим образом:
SELECT p.person_id, g.name || '>>' || p.firstname || ' ' || p.lastname as GROUP_PATH
FROM PERSON p
LEFT JOIN GROUP...
3463 просмотров
schedule
21.12.2023
pl / sql - ORA-01702 - неверный номер
У меня есть целевая схема adresse , где plz - число, и исходная схема, где plz - varchar2.
Следующий код выдает ошибку ORA-01722 - неверный номер, но я не могу определить почему. Есть около 30 плз, таких как «26189» или «38108» и 5 нулевых...
1321 просмотров
schedule
20.04.2023
Оператор минус возвращает ошибку ora-01722
У меня есть row , которое является символьным полем, но сравнивается с числовыми значениями в условиях. В некоторых случаях это вызывает ошибку неверного номера ORA-01722.
Вместо: row в (1, 2, 3, 4, 5, 7)
Это должно быть: строка в ('1',...
473 просмотров
schedule
09.07.2023
Ошибка, неверный номер Jasperstudio и Oracle 12c
В следующем SQL:
select cast(parvalor as float) valor from parametros where parid = 26
Я хочу получить данные в десятичном формате, используйте TO_NUMBER и CAST (XX AS FLOAT), но это не работает.
Этот запрос выполняется в ORACLE 12c и...
394 просмотров
schedule
22.07.2022
при добавлении лет получается неверная числовая ошибка только в операторе case - ORA-01722
Простите меня, поскольку я новичок в этом. Я пытаюсь добавить год к дате в запросе. Добавляемый год зависит от месяца/дня в базе данных. Если дата до 1 ноября, то год будет 2017, если после 1 ноября, то это будет 2018. Я пробовал это несколькими...
164 просмотров
schedule
20.10.2022